From: OsUGE2 Regulates Plant Growth through Affecting ROS Homeostasis and Iron Level in Rice

Fig. 8

Knockout of OsUGE2 was insensitive to -Fe treatment and H2O2 treatment. A, B Morphology of NIP, KO1 and KO2 grown in YNS hydroponic culture without (A) or with (B) H2O2 for 7 days. Bars = 2 cm. C, D Statistical analysis of SL, TRN and RL in NIP, KO1 and KO2 grown in YNS hydroponic culture without (C) or with (D) H2O2. The unit for SL and RL is centimeter (cm). At least 12 plants were measured for each genotype. E, F Morphology of NIP, KO1 and KO2 grown in normal YNS hydroponic culture (E) and Fe-deficiency hydroponic culture (F) for 14 days. Bars = 2 cm. G, H Statistical analysis of SL, TRN, RL under nutrient solution with (G) or without (H) Fe. The unit for SL and RL is centimeter (cm). At least 12 plants were measured for each genotype. Data were means ± SEM. Sterilized seeds were cultivated in ½ MS medium for 3 days under normal conditions and then transferred to the corresponding hydroponic culture. Asterisks indicated significant differences according to Student’s t test (P ≤ 0.05**)
